I've only used AgendaX in the minutes now (I'm evaluating it for use on a new site). I'd like to see:

--Times on events. E.g. same event at 10am and 2pm W-Sat, 2pm Sun. (like a puppet show might be).

--"Add to my calendar" function to send the user a vcs or ics file that will be added to their local calendar.

--Standard XOOPS forms for entry of data. I'm not sure now if I can use bbcode, html, or text only in the event info field (easy to experiment to test it, I want it all ).

--Event Formatting, with a different background color / font color based on the category. I believe this would work nicely to produce the "weight" mentioned by someone earlier.

--Event Day Spanning (maybe, haven't thought this one through). When an event is 10 & 2 M-Sa, have an option to show a bar all the way across the week instead of 10 seperate events to keep it clean & professional, but still able to click an individual day for the details.

--Full details in the TITLE text so it pops up when you hover the mouse over a day | event. I believe this is like what ledowski was asking for here:

Hi.

i'd like a very precise recurring events module. I'm working "by appointments", i am a psychiatris and psychotherapist. On all the appointments, a certain number are recurring appointments (psychotherapy sessions). So i plan to day (2003-12-12)to meet Mr/mrs X every monday from 16:00 to 16:30 (for instance). Next session next monday (3003-12-15)Yes i plan, for 6 months (e.c). But what you plan is not what happend. Till 2004-01-19, OK, every monday. Suppose Mr/Mrs can't attend any longer the monday sessions, but he/se can wednesday from 17:00 to 17:30. So i have to change in my calendar the appointments, but not every one, the pos 2003-01-26 ones only. I want to keep the real old appointments, but change the future ones only.
That's what i would like. The possibility to change the recurring events for the future, keeping the past ones.

Quote:
i'd like a very precise recurring events module. I'm working "by appointments",
[snip]
I want to keep the real old appointments, but change the future ones only.


Don't forget about exceptions also... "Can we change our Wed afternoon to Thurs just this week?" or "just cancel this one appt a month from now" and otherwise leave the rest as is. Outlook seems to use a exception engine for the reoccouring appointments. There's 1 reoccourance for the series, then all that don't fall on that are altered to be exceptions (added or subtracted).

Definately not a trivial job... but I'd be _very_ happy to see it. Now if that could be implemented as an appointment class that could be re-used in other modules it would be even _more_ helpful, but that's off topic :)
